2. Formal Translation
And this is the matter of the release: Every creditor shall release what he has lent to his neighbor; he shall not exact it from his neighbor—his brother—because a release has been proclaimed for the LORD {Yahweh, Covenant Restorer}.
2. Dynamic Translation
This is how the release works: Every creditor must cancel what he has lent to his neighbor, and he must not demand it back from his neighbor—his brother—because the LORD {Yahweh, Debt Forgiver} has proclaimed a release.
